By law, a non-Muslim person in Malaysia can only convert to Islam if they are of sound mind and are above the age of 18. Hence, non-Muslims below the age of 18 can only convert with the permission of their parents.

With that being said, why would a preacher then encourage underage kids to break the law by secretly converting without their parent’s knowledge?

Malaysian celebrity preacher, Ustaz Firdaus Wong, took to his TikTok account to encourage non-Muslims under the age of 18 to secretly convert to and practice Islam, and to only register themselves when they turn 18.

This comes after an Ustaz had asked him for a solution to help non-Muslim Form 3 and Form 4 students who have shared their interest in converting to Islam.

 

Firdaus emphasised that the students will not be able to convert, by law, until they are exactly 18 years old. 

Though, his solution to this is to get teachers to get the non-Muslim students to perform the ‘Syahada’ first and teach them about Islam. He also urged these non-Muslim students to not record and post any of the processes, and that they can register their conversion with the authorities when they turn 18.

Syahada is the declaration of faith in the Islamic God, Allah, and His messenger, the Prophet Muhammad. 

On top of that, the preacher decided to teach the various ways these kids could pray at home without having to be caught by their families.

 

This, in turn, led to outrage by non-Muslim parents, NGOs and politicians. 

Suthan M from the Malaysian Indian People’s Party under Perikatan Nasional (PN) took to his TikTok page to condemn the preacher’s actions and to call for him to be banned from entering any schools.

“Ustaz Firdaus Wong, you are definitely public enemy number 1 when it comes to multiracial harmony in Malaysia. How can non-Muslim parents keep quiet when you’re (conducting a) black ops attack on our innocent underaged children in public schools? You should know better as an Islamic scholar to keep your hands off our underaged kids,”

“I strongly urge YB Fadhlina, the Minister of Education to ban this individual from all national school grounds immediately or we will protest at the Ministry of Education soon. I respectfully order the Ustaz to not seek cheap publicity by provoking the peaceful racial harmony in Malaysia,” he wrote.
